I made for lunch today a delicious Kale Salad with Grilled Chicken Breast . 




You should give it a try here's what you'll need ( 1 serving) :

  1. Two large leaves of Kale 
  2. 1/4 cup of diced yellow bell peppers
  3. 1/4 cup of diced red  bell peppers 
  4. diced red onions ( depends on how much you like)
  5. 1 medium diced tomato 
  6. 2 tbsp of feta cheese and olives 
  7. 1 boiled egg
  8. dried cranberries ( I used a handful)
  9. croutons to garnish
Grilled Chicken
  1. 1 piece of boneless chicken breast
  2. 1 tsp lemon juice 
  3. Sea salt ( to taste )  
  4. 1 tbsp of green seasoning 
  5. Grill 10 mins in (George Foreman Grill) or a skillet will suffice.
